- About Us: The Parks, Experiences and Products segment includes
Disney's iconic travel and leisure businesses, which include six
resort destinations in the United States, Europe and Asia, a
top-rated cruise line, a popular vacation ownership program, and an
award-winning guided family adventure business. Disney's global
consumer products operations include the world's leading licensing
business across toys, apparel, home goods, digital games and apps;
the world's largest children's publisher; Disney store locations
around the world; and the shopDisney e-commerce platform. The Walt
Disney Company, together with its subsidiaries and affiliates, is a
leading diversified international family entertainment and media
enterprise with the following business segments: media networks,
parks and resorts, studio entertainment, consumer products and
interactive media. From humble beginnings as a cartoon studio in
the 1920s to its preeminent name in the entertainment industry
today, Disney proudly continues its legacy of creating world-class
stories and experiences for every member of the family. Disney's
stories, characters and experiences reach consumers and guests from
every corner of the globe. With operations in more than 40
countries, our employees and cast members work together to create
entertainment experiences that are both universally and locally
cherished. This position is with Walt Disney Parks and Resorts
